Cachely is the managed self-hosted remote cache for Nx and Turborepo - the cache backend you'd otherwise build and run yourself, hosted for you on Cloudflare's edge (R2). It's a drop-in replacement for a DIY @nx/s3-cache / S3 bucket setup: point your build tool at Cachely with a token and two environment variables, and share build cache across CI and every developer's laptop.

Unlike a self-hosted cache, Cachely enforces read-only tokens at the API, so pull-request and fork builds can read but never write - closing the Nx cache-poisoning attack (CVE-2025-36852). It adds ROI reporting (the real build minutes and dollars the cache saved), per-tool insights, and build-optimization suggestions on top.

Pricing is a flat per-workspace subscription with no per-seat fees - add every developer, bot, and CI actor without watching the bill. Cachely never stores your source code; it caches only task outputs and their content hashes. Nx and Turborepo today; Bazel on the roadmap.

Possible disadvantages of TF3DM

  • Quality Control
    The quality of models can vary greatly, as content is uploaded by various contributors, meaning users might need to sift through to find high-quality models.
  • Licensing and Attribution
    It may not always be clear what the licensing terms are for each model, which can complicate usage in commercial projects.
  • Obsolete Platform
    There are indications that TF3DM is an outdated platform, as newer and more competitive alternatives have overtaken it.
  • Limited Search Functionality
    The search and filtering options on the site may not be as robust or user-friendly as those on other 3D model platforms.
